Bankapura Peacock Sanctuary

Bankapura Peacock Sanctuary

36.57km from Channabasaveshwara Temple

Peacock sanctuary in Bankapura is the second prominent sanctuary for the preservation and breeding of peacocks in India. It is also the one among the two peacock sanctuaries in Karnataka.

Tarakeshwara Temple

Tarakeshwara Temple

44.91km from Channabasaveshwara Temple

Truly a fine example of the architectural marvel of our medieval times which was assigned in the 12th century AD. The complex is a listed monument of the Archaeological Survey of India. It also has three memorial stones which are sculpted with religious and military scenes and inscribed with text in the Kannada language.

Dandeli Wildlife sanctuary

Dandeli Wildlife sanctuary

45.17km from Channabasaveshwara Temple

An ideal holiday destination for nature lovers which Covers an area of 334. 52 sq kms. This is the second-largest sanctuary in Karnataka and is located on the banks of river Kali.
